Tribune: Macron may again postpone visit to Kiev

French President Emmanuel Macron’s visit to Kiev, which is scheduled for mid-March and has already been postponed earlier, may be postponed again.

This is reported by the Tribune newspaper.

It is noted that this is due to security issues and plans to organise a trip jointly with the leaders of other EU states.

The article says that Macron may head to Ukraine together with the leaders of the Baltic States, Romania, the Czech Republic, Britain or the Netherlands, who demand “more rigour against Russia”.

The text of the article quotes RIA Novosti.

Earlier Zelensky announced Macron’s visit to Kiev in the near future.

In February, Macron postponed his visit to Kiev for security reasons.
